WebThe Lockheed F-80 Shooting Star was the USAF's first operational jet fighter. It first entered service in 1945, seeing limited action in WWII as the P-80, and extensive service in Korea. It was exported to a number of Latin American countries and a small number were evaluated by the US Navy. The High Planes Models kit includes limited run ... WebThe Lockheed F-80 Shooting Star was the first jet-powered aircraft flown by the United States Army Air Force (USAAF) when it was introduced in the mid-1940s and served with the USAF until 1959. Chile was the final operator of the Shooting Star and the Chilean Air Force retired its final examples of the type in 1974.

WebTweet. The Lockheed F-80 Shooting Star was the first jet fighter to enter US service, but despite an impressively quick development didn’t arrive in time for the Second World War. It saw extensive service early in the Korean War, before being replaced by the F-86 Sabre. On 17 May 1943 Lockheed were asked to design a fighter around the de ... On 27 June 1950 a Shooting Star of the 35th Fighter Squadron scored America's first jet victories by downing two IL-10 bombers over South Korea. In its first clash with Soviet-built MiG 15s on S November 1950, an F-80 downed a single MiG 15. ike haxton twitterWebJan 3, 2024 · In 1946 a Shooting Star made the first jet-powered coast-to-coast flight across the United States from Long Beach California to New York.
